This is a great point, which I completely share. Often it would be great to insert deep links into a particular section of a note. The workaround for me has been to try creating smaller (atomic) notes, but this sometimes has the downside of introducing a lot of fragmentation in the information.
Notion seems to implement this concept of "blocks" quite extensively, but it comes at the cost (IMHO) that notes become cumbersome aggregates of blocks, hard to manage and export as Markdown. I suppose another complication of deep-links, similar to back-links, would be how to keep them updated if the content of the pointed block changed.
